The Secret of the Starlight Pool

Lily loved summer evenings at the neighborhood pool. While most kids swam during the day, she preferred the magical twilight hours when the water turned silver and mysterious.

Tonight, her best friend Sam joined her. "Look!" Sam whispered, pointing below the surface. The pool water glowed with tiny sparkles, like someone had sprinkled stars into the deep end.

Lily dipped her toe in. Warm ripples circled around it, and suddenly, she felt tiny kisses on her foot—little fish made of light! "They're friendly!" she giggled, sliding into the water. Sam followed, and soon they were swimming through a galaxy of swirling lights that danced around them like underwater fireflies.

A shimmering creature appeared—a dolphin made entirely of moonlight. It swam in circles, then nudged Lily gently. "Follow," a musical voice echoed in her mind, not her ears.

The moonlight dolphin led them to the pool drain, which had transformed into a glowing portal. Beyond it lay an underwater kingdom where fish played tag and turtles read books to schools of giggling fry.

"You're the first humans who believe in magic enough to see it," the dolphin explained. "Every night, we watch children swimming above, wishing they'd notice us. Most are too busy to see the wonder right beneath them."

Sam's eyes widened. "That's why you appeared! We weren't rushing or racing. We were just... enjoying."

"Exactly," the dolphin said. "The real magic isn't in seeing extraordinary things. It's in taking time to notice the ordinary ones with an extraordinary heart."

Lily squeezed Sam's hand underwater. "We'll never forget this."

"And you never have to," the dolphin promised, fading back into sparkles. "Whenever you swim with wonder, we'll be here. But remember—magic loves company. Share this secret with other friends who see with their hearts, not just their eyes."

They swam back through the portal, which returned to an ordinary pool drain. But now, the water seemed to wink at them.

"We're like spies now," Sam whispered, climbing out. "Secret keepers of magic."

Lily smiled, knowing their greatest mission wasn't to hide the secret, but to help others discover it for themselves.
